Utilization of inulin-rich plant extracts in probiotic bacterial culture for lactase production

Abstract:
This research focuses on the isolation and identification of lactase producing probiotic bacteria in combination with inulin as a prebiotic, preparation of inulin rich garlic and onion extracts, and determination of the enzyme activity in the presence of these extracts. Streak plate method was used to obtain co-culture of Streptococcus thermophilus and Lactobacillus bulgaricus from yogurt in Streptococcus thermophilus isolation agar. After optimization of pH and temperature, lactase activity of the probiotic co-culture with 0.2%, 0.4% and 0.8% onion and garlic extracts in phenol red lactose broth was analyzed. A change in the pH of the culture from 6.6 to 3.5 was noticed at 42°C. Commercial inulin was used as positive control. Enzyme assay was performed for 48 hour culture by using Dinitrosalicyclic acid agent (DNS). Glucose standard curve was used as reference. Among three concentrations of inulin rich garlic and onion extracts used, high enzyme activity was obtained at 0.4% and 0.8%. The activity units obtained in the presence of garlic extract were 4.03 IU/ml/min and 4.29 IU/ml/min, with onion extract, the enzyme activity was 3.91 IU/ml/min and 4.03 IU/ml/min, respectively. Inulin-rich garlic extract seems to be a better choice for lactase enzyme production in the co-culture of the two probiotic strains.
